Are any of you familiar with an program called the Junior National Young Leaders Conference? My friend's seventh grade dd has just received a letter claiming that she has been selected because of her excellent grades and leadership potential. She attends a public school in MA and is indeed an excellent student, but we're a little suspicious about this program. I googled a bit and even found a site where people compared it to the "Who's Who" books. Any wisdom here?

We've gotten several of these types of letters for M and L, and neither of them have ever been in school. The school board released their info and test scores. (That's a rant for another time.) A few have been really suspicious looking, but others I know are legit because nieces and nephews have followed through with programs. Some of them are little more than group trips; others have more to offer in the way of instruction and service opportunities.

That's why I'm asking. Because the form letter says that one her her teachers nominated her, but honestly this is the flakiest teacher in the school. My friend is thinking that if this program is indeed prestigious, it would be a nice thing to mention to colleges in a few years. But she doesn't want to spend nearly $2,000 on glorified summer camp either. So, if they're telling the truth, it could be good. If, however, they are offering a "pay for an honor" scam, she'd definitely pass on the deal.
